    There were definitely Japenese bred APBTs, but that doesn't mean the pedigree papers would say "japanese" on them.. I came across this somewhere -

    In the 1960's Japanese dog fighters imported some VERY good APBTs into Japan. As the pit bull is a much smaller dog than the average Tosa Inu, the Japanese dog men were quite impressed with its abilities and gameness. Pit bulls were often able to overcome the Tosa dogs' size and weight advantage and best them at their own game although in the early going some pit bulls were disqualified for making "noise" which was against the Japanese standards. Japanese rules also had a time limit of 1/2 hour and the dogs were judged on a point system all of which was favorable to the big Tosas which could control the match with their size and weight until the time ran out.
    Eventually the Japanese pit bull fanciers broke away from the Tosa fanciers and started their own dog fighting league using just APBTs as they considered them much more interesting and exciting to watch. ( FYI, the Japanese do not fight their dogs for money but for "honor" and "prestige" and hold their champion fighting dogs in very high regard treating them almost as royalty.)
